I tried to build Genode for Gumstix Overo platform. I added new build
target foc_overo and implemented framebuffer and touchscreen drivers. I
added my changes to my fork on Github https://github.com/iloskutov/genode

First question about core. Core for Fiasco.OC used  LD_TEXT_ADDR = 0x140000
in base-foc/src/core/target.inc. In Overo memory locations starting at
0x80000000. I think, I need to set LD_TEXT_ADDR = 0x80140000. I added it to
base-foc/src/core/arm/target.inc but it applied for all ARM targets. How
can I set it for my Overo target only?

Touchscreen based on ADS7846 chip. I wrote simple driver. How can I do
calibration implementation?  I see several solutions:
1. Create new input event for touchscreen. Then driver can to send raw data
to Nitpicker. Nitpicker translate this data to screen coordinates use
calibration constants which must be loaded from some application.
2. Calibration data must be loaded to the touchscreen driver. But how make
it correct?
Maybe you can to offer best solution?
